Blue Hour is a sacred listening space for creative visionaries, spiritual seekers, and sensitive souls. Here we explore the convergence of shadow and light, the mysteries of life, the inner and the infinite through a tapestry of personal stories, informed teaching, magical musings, and heartfelt conversations. Hosted by Adina Arden Cooper, Shadow Guide and Holistic Therapist, and Roberta Anderson, Home Witch and Astrologer. Whatever you’re experiencing in life, we offer companionship on the path. With compassion and care, we welcome you.

    In this episode of Blue Hour, Adina welcomes Karen LaCamera back to the podcast to explore the evolution of her creative and intuitive work since their first conversation in April 2024.Karen began her career as a graphic designer, but her work has expanded into a fascinating intersection of creativity, intuition, energy, mandala-making, and Akashic Records. Her newest creation, the Akashic Messages Clarity Deck, brings these different practices together in a tool designed not to tell you what to think or what to do, but to help you reconnect with what you already know.Karen shares how creating mandalas began as a form of self-care and meditation—a way to quiet an overactive mind by engaging the hands in a creative process. Over time, this practice evolved into personalized mandalas inspired by chakras and individual energy.She also takes us behind the scenes of creating her 71-card Clarity Deck, including the six card categories: Frequency, Vibration, Themes, Guides, Actions, and Tools. Rather than functioning as traditional divination, the deck is designed to support discernment, reflection, and intuitive guidance.During the conversation, Adina receives an impromptu reading. The cards invite a movement from reflection toward action, sparking a deeper conversation about what happens when we stop searching for more answers and begin listening to what is already asking to be integrated within us.The conversation also explores the idea of integrating shadow and light—bringing insight into action, past into present, and uncomfortable emotions into greater wholeness.     Are you an over thinker? Have you felt emotionally stuck despite lots of therapy or analytical exploration of your life? Thinking will only take you so far. Understanding how your body carries stress and wisdom is so helpful for healing and moving forward.

    In this episode, Adina talks with Sara Baicich. Sara is an Art Therapist and Somatic Experiencing Practitioner. She weaves together artistic and somatic practices to guide clients through emotional awareness, nervous system regulation, and trauma resolution. Her practices are grounded in knowledge of the nervous system and the ways humans naturally respond to threat, stress, and trauma. Sara was a therapeutic group facilitator for 14 years and is now in private practice in Asheville, North Carolina.

    In this deeply honest and vulnerable episode of Blue Hour, Adina welcomes Colleen Clifford to share the story behind her mission to raise awareness about alcohol misuse, mental health, and suicide prevention.Colleen opens up about her journey from binge drinking and commercial fishing to becoming an advocate for suicide awareness. After losing her husband to alcohol-related suicide, Colleen made a promise to use her experience to help others recognize the warning signs, break the silence surrounding suicide, and find a path toward hope and healing.Together, Adina and Colleen explore the often-overlapping realities of trauma, binge drinking, depression, grief, shame, and suicidal ideation. Colleen shares how she developed the belief that she was unlovable—and how that belief influenced her relationship with alcohol, her sense of self, and the life she created for herself. Colleen recounts losing her husband to suicide and the trauma of experiencing such a devastating loss.From volunteering with the 988 Suicide & Crisis Lifeline to writing and sharing her story publicly, Colleen is committed to helping others understand that there is life beyond addiction, shame, grief, and despair.Colleen's new memoir, Life Beyond the Binge: A Commercial Fisherwoman's Journey Home, explores her journey and offers readers an opportunity to better understand the complex relationship between trauma, alcohol, shame, and healing.
